Azolla caroliniana Willd. is widely used as a green manure accompanying rice, but its ecological importance remains unclear, except for its ability to fix nitrogen in association with cyanobacteria. To investigate the impacts of Azolla cultivation on methane emissions and environmental variables in paddy fields, we performed this study on the plain of Dongting Lake, China, in 2014. Green manures are widely used in rice production and may influence methane efflux (CH4). Influence of application of Azolla (A. caroliniana Wild.), a widely used biofertilizer for rice (Oryza sativa L.), on CH4 efflux from a flooded alluvial soil planted to rice, and select soil and plant variables were investigated in a field experiment at Cuttack, India. The water fern Azolla harbors nitrogen-fixing cyanobacterium Anabaena azollae as symbiont in its dorsal leaves and is known as potent N2 fixer.
